1

Трек длиннее Отчета на 59 секунд, зачем?

Тема: Трек длиннее Отчета на 59 секунд, зачем?

Прошу прояснить почему при выставлении интервала Трека (пример)  с 8-00 до 20-00, выводятся данные до 20-00-59 секунд, хотя логичнее было выводить до 19-59-59. В связи с этим возникают разночтения с Отчетом, где интервал не прибавляет 59 секунд.

2

Трек длиннее Отчета на 59 секунд, зачем?

Re: Трек длиннее Отчета на 59 секунд, зачем?

MyFly, добрый день!

Так система работает уже очень давно (более 8 лет точно). Почему реализовано было именно так - вопрос, на который, к сожалению, у меня нет ответа. В старой трекинговой системе не нашла тикета, который бы описывал реализацию этого функционала.
Но хочу сказать, что время работает одинаково в отчетах и в треках , т.е. 59 секунда прибавляется в двух места. Пример передачи времени в запросе на бэкэнд - "interval":{"flags":16777216,"from":1631221200,"to":1631293259}. 

Я покопалась в тикетах и на форуме, но никаких претензий к этой прибаке не нашла со стороны партнеров и их пользователей. От вас впервые слышим про то, что это доставляет неудобства. Поэтому хотелось бы услышать других участников сообщества, чтобы понять, насколько это критично на текущий момент. Если многие подтвердят то, что такая работа действительно некорректна, то мы будем думать об исправлении логики.

Nastassia Maslovskaya
Business Analyst, Wialon
3

Трек длиннее Отчета на 59 секунд, зачем?

Re: Трек длиннее Отчета на 59 секунд, зачем?

mana пишет:

MyFly, добрый день!

Так система работает уже очень давно (более 8 лет точно). Почему реализовано было именно так - вопрос, на который, к сожалению, у меня нет ответа. В старой трекинговой системе не нашла тикета, который бы описывал реализацию этого функционала.
Но хочу сказать, что время работает одинаково в отчетах и в треках , т.е. 59 секунда прибавляется в двух места. Пример передачи времени в запросе на бэкэнд - "interval":{"flags":16777216,"from":1631221200,"to":1631293259}. 

Я покопалась в тикетах и на форуме, но никаких претензий к этой прибавке не нашла со стороны партнеров и их пользователей. От вас впервые слышим про то, что это доставляет неудобства. Поэтому хотелось бы услышать других участников сообщества, чтобы понять, насколько это критично на текущий момент. Если многие подтвердят то, что такая работа действительно некорректна, то мы будем думать об исправлении логики.

Да, очень интересно что такой глубокий по моему мнению баг прошел мимо основной массы. Сейчас заказчик нагнетает истерию по этому поводу, утверждает что "у всех других мониторингов" нормально, а вот у нас - нет. В общем нашли Ахиллесову пяту чтобы утащить машины к другому провайдеру услуг. Пока не знаем что им еще дать почитать, кроме официального ответа, что Трек и Отчеты, это принципиально разные отчеты.

4

Трек длиннее Отчета на 59 секунд, зачем?

Re: Трек длиннее Отчета на 59 секунд, зачем?

MyFly пишет:

Прошу прояснить почему при выставлении интервала Трека (пример)  с 8-00 до 20-00, выводятся данные до 20-00-59 секунд, хотя логичнее было выводить до 19-59-59

Странная логика. Как бы мы явно задаём границы - 8-00 и 20-00, и соответственно хотим видеть всё включительно от 8-00-00 до 20-00-00.

5

Трек длиннее Отчета на 59 секунд, зачем?

Re: Трек длиннее Отчета на 59 секунд, зачем?

funhrum пишет:
MyFly пишет:

Прошу прояснить почему при выставлении интервала Трека (пример)  с 8-00 до 20-00, выводятся данные до 20-00-59 секунд, хотя логичнее было выводить до 19-59-59

Странная логика. Как бы мы явно задаём границы - 8-00 и 20-00, и соответственно хотим видеть всё включительно от 8-00-00 до 20-00-00.

Подскажите, а если указано 8:00 - 19:59, то хотим видеть 8:00:00 - 19:59:00 ? или всё же 19:59:59?

6

Трек длиннее Отчета на 59 секунд, зачем?

Re: Трек длиннее Отчета на 59 секунд, зачем?

MyFly,

Пока не знаем что им еще дать почитать, кроме официального ответа, что Трек и Отчеты, это принципиально разные отчеты.

Трек и отчеты - это не принципиально разные вещи. И то, и другое является визуальным оформлением обработки сообщений на бэкэнде системы. Как я отмечала ранее, интервалы в двух этих сущностях определяются одинаково.

Является ли такая прибавка корректной - вопрос открытый. В целом, исправить не составит проблем, но хочется иметь уверенность и поддержку со стороны как можно большего количества партнеров, чтобы потом не оказалось, что бОльшую часть это устраивает и правку делать не нужно было.

p.s.: задачу я завела. Будем ждать реакции со стороны сообщества, после чего, в случае необходимости, сможем приступить к фиксу проблемы.

Nastassia Maslovskaya
Business Analyst, Wialon
7

Трек длиннее Отчета на 59 секунд, зачем?

Re: Трек длиннее Отчета на 59 секунд, зачем?

Нашел объект в движении, задал интервал с 13 Сентябрь 2021 00:00 по 13 Сентябрь 2021 23:59

Что в треке, что в отчете, последняя точка за 13.09.2021 23:59:45
- никакой разницы в интервале не вижу
- построение по последнюю минуту включительно на мой взгляд логично, если нет возможности задания секунд.

ООО "Ин-Тек"
https://in-tec.org
г. Екатеринбург (г. Березовский)
8

Трек длиннее Отчета на 59 секунд, зачем?

Re: Трек длиннее Отчета на 59 секунд, зачем?

Ringo пишет:

Нашел объект в движении, задал интервал с 13 Сентябрь 2021 00:00 по 13 Сентябрь 2021 23:59

Что в треке, что в отчете, последняя точка за 13.09.2021 23:59:45
- никакой разницы в интервале не вижу
- построение по последнюю минуту включительно на мой взгляд логично, если нет возможности задания секунд.

Вообще нелогично. У нас с 00 начинаются новая минута, вы фактически смотрите лишнюю минуту. Это и выбивает абонентов при сравнении трека и отчета.

Смотреть надо на технике, которая  в работе пересекает стыковку суток, активно работает.

9

Трек длиннее Отчета на 59 секунд, зачем?

Re: Трек длиннее Отчета на 59 секунд, зачем?

shmi пишет:

Подскажите, а если указано 8:00 - 19:59, то хотим видеть 8:00:00 - 19:59:00 ? или всё же 19:59:59?

19:59:00 конечно же.
Целые минуты начинаются с нуля, не с 59 или там 31.

Сейчас в системе интервал в одну минуту задать нельзя, минимум 2 минуты.

Неизвестный разработчик Гуртам решил, что "включая последнюю минуту" будет равно добавить ":59". А надо было вычесть одну секунду из конца интервала.

Делали бы как все: интервал включает начало интервала и исключает конец интервала. В нашем примере начало 08:00:00, конец 20:00:00, интервал [08:00:00-19:59:59]. В полях ввода "08:00" и "20:00". Говоря "дедлайн в двадцать ноль ноль!" вы не подразумеваете, что можно халявить ещё целых 59 секунд после наступления смерти.

10

Трек длиннее Отчета на 59 секунд, зачем?

Re: Трек длиннее Отчета на 59 секунд, зачем?

24Glonass пишет:

Вообще нелогично. У нас с 00 начинаются новая минута, вы фактически смотрите лишнюю минуту. Это и выбивает абонентов при сравнении трека и отчета.

Где в моей ситуации лишняя минута?

ООО "Ин-Тек"
https://in-tec.org
г. Екатеринбург (г. Березовский)
11

Трек длиннее Отчета на 59 секунд, зачем?

Re: Трек длиннее Отчета на 59 секунд, зачем?

Хз, мы лично уже как то смирились что в виалоне часто не бьются 1 в 1 казалось бы одни и те же данные между разными полями таблицами и отчетами, а поиск причины и общение с ТП отнимают времени и сил больше, чем объяснить клиенту что "так исторически сложилось" и просто стараемся составлять отчетные формы с минимальным дублированием полей.
Есть более актуальные вопросы чем "ловить" лишнюю минуту или сотню метров.

12

Трек длиннее Отчета на 59 секунд, зачем?

Re: Трек длиннее Отчета на 59 секунд, зачем?

SpecTechRU пишет:

Хз, мы лично уже как то смирились что в виалоне часто не бьются 1 в 1 казалось бы одни и те же данные между разными полями таблицами и отчетами, а поиск причины и общение с ТП отнимают времени и сил больше, чем объяснить клиенту что "так исторически сложилось" и просто стараемся составлять отчетные формы с минимальным дублированием полей.
Есть более актуальные вопросы чем "ловить" лишнюю минуту или сотню метров.

смирились то смирились, но когда полновесный абонент тыкает в лицо отчеты чужих систем где не подкопаешься, начинаются утомительные беседы на тему "разных отчетов". Все как обычно упирается в деньги. Субподрядчикам не хотят оплачивать каждую "лишнюю" минуту с каждой машины в сутки за "использование", против Виалона играет целый отдел, брошенный на дискредитацию системы в пользу "другой". Тяжко когда концы не сведены в одну кучу.

13

Трек длиннее Отчета на 59 секунд, зачем?

Re: Трек длиннее Отчета на 59 секунд, зачем?

MyFly на нашей практике во всех остальных системах в отчётах есть те или иные костыли, чтобы было "красиво".
В Wialon ползунок выкручен в сторону правдивости, у остальных - в сторону красоты. Если сильно покопаться, то там тоже боль и страдание при детальном анализе данных.
У нас была парочка таких клиентов, которые в итоге ушли на другой софт. С нашей стороны был задан только один вопрос: вы хотите правдивые показания или красивые. Они выбрали красивые.

ООО "Ин-Тек"
https://in-tec.org
г. Екатеринбург (г. Березовский)
14

Трек длиннее Отчета на 59 секунд, зачем?

Re: Трек длиннее Отчета на 59 секунд, зачем?

Ringo пишет:

MyFly на нашей практике во всех остальных системах в отчётах есть те или иные костыли, чтобы было "красиво".
В Wialon ползунок выкручен в сторону правдивости, у остальных - в сторону красоты. Если сильно покопаться, то там тоже боль и страдание при детальном анализе данных.
У нас была парочка таких клиентов, которые в итоге ушли на другой софт. С нашей стороны был задан только один вопрос: вы хотите правдивые показания или красивые. Они выбрали красивые.

ДА,так и есть. Выбор делается в пользу красивых данных, т.к. это снимает нагрузку со всех.

Но в контексте данной проблеме это мимо, т.к. действительно неизвестно зачем трек прибавляет минуту sad

15

Трек длиннее Отчета на 59 секунд, зачем?

(15/09/2021 08:14:30 отредактировано SpecTechRU)

Re: Трек длиннее Отчета на 59 секунд, зачем?

MyFly пишет:
SpecTechRU пишет:

Хз, мы лично уже как то смирились что в виалоне часто не бьются 1 в 1 казалось бы одни и те же данные между разными полями таблицами и отчетами, а поиск причины и общение с ТП отнимают времени и сил больше, чем объяснить клиенту что "так исторически сложилось" и просто стараемся составлять отчетные формы с минимальным дублированием полей.
Есть более актуальные вопросы чем "ловить" лишнюю минуту или сотню метров.

смирились то смирились, но когда полновесный абонент тыкает в лицо отчеты чужих систем где не подкопаешься, начинаются утомительные беседы на тему "разных отчетов". Все как обычно упирается в деньги. Субподрядчикам не хотят оплачивать каждую "лишнюю" минуту с каждой машины в сутки за "использование", против Виалона играет целый отдел, брошенный на дискредитацию системы в пользу "другой". Тяжко когда концы не сведены в одну кучу.

К сожалению такие споры бывают и когда навигационная система работает просто идеально. Бывают вообще юмористические случаи: Когда время работы ТС можно отследить по Напряжению, зажиганию, расходу топлива, все сходится, контрольный замер с фиксацией на видео даже есть и поминутно сходится, а подрядчик упирает на то что работал больше с аргументами, типо мамой клянусь, и непонятно как настроенный БК - требует от клиента больше денег. А клиент верит, идет на поводу и начинается "а докажите все таки, что именно у вас в навигации правда, а то мы другую навигацию поставим".
И в таких ситуациях уже ни столько от систем зависит, красоты данных и точности до секунд, а от коммуникаций с клиентом, и его желания работать с навигацией вообще.

16

Трек длиннее Отчета на 59 секунд, зачем?

Re: Трек длиннее Отчета на 59 секунд, зачем?

Ringo пишет:

С нашей стороны был задан только один вопрос: вы хотите правдивые показания или красивые.

И что, на платформе Виалон вы не обеспечили им красивые показания?

17

Трек длиннее Отчета на 59 секунд, зачем?

Re: Трек длиннее Отчета на 59 секунд, зачем?

funhrum Клиент хотел на УАЗ Буханке со штатных датчиков "красиво"

ООО "Ин-Тек"
https://in-tec.org
г. Екатеринбург (г. Березовский)
18

Трек длиннее Отчета на 59 секунд, зачем?

Re: Трек длиннее Отчета на 59 секунд, зачем?

В общем предлагаю дружно всем нажать на плюс в начале темы, сверху-справа и проголосовать чтобы убрали 59 секунд  за пределами интервала в Треке.

19

Трек длиннее Отчета на 59 секунд, зачем?

Re: Трек длиннее Отчета на 59 секунд, зачем?

И опять таки если эти лишние 59 секунд в треке кому-то необходимо, то можно сделать "вариабельно",  доп.галкой, или если бы секунды тоже выставлялись.

20

Трек длиннее Отчета на 59 секунд, зачем?

Re: Трек длиннее Отчета на 59 секунд, зачем?

24Glonass пишет:

И опять таки если эти лишние 59 секунд в треке кому-то необходимо, то можно сделать "вариабельно",  доп.галкой

Для чего?

21

Трек длиннее Отчета на 59 секунд, зачем?

Re: Трек длиннее Отчета на 59 секунд, зачем?

24Glonass, дополнительных галочек мы тут точно реализовывать не будем.
Их и без этого очень много.

Nastassia Maslovskaya
Business Analyst, Wialon
22

Трек длиннее Отчета на 59 секунд, зачем?

Re: Трек длиннее Отчета на 59 секунд, зачем?

Проще в таймпикер добавить секунды, имхо.

ООО "Ин-Тек"
https://in-tec.org
г. Екатеринбург (г. Березовский)
23

Трек длиннее Отчета на 59 секунд, зачем?

Re: Трек длиннее Отчета на 59 секунд, зачем?

mana пишет:

24Glonass, дополнительных галочек мы тут точно реализовывать не будем.
Их и без этого очень много.

тогда просто свести воедино что небыло лишнего времени

24

Трек длиннее Отчета на 59 секунд, зачем?

Re: Трек длиннее Отчета на 59 секунд, зачем?

Ringo пишет:

funhrum Клиент хотел на УАЗ Буханке со штатных датчиков "красиво"

А какой диапазон пустой/полный у штатного датчика!?

Кстати по уазам, новый профи хотя внешне и тупой как пробка по электрике...салон весь на заглушках вместо кнопок, смартом 2435 топливо с кана показал , подключался на приборке...

25

Трек длиннее Отчета на 59 секунд, зачем?

Re: Трек длиннее Отчета на 59 секунд, зачем?

[ZLOY]GLB
Бак 1

50    45
267    40
493    35
708    30
885    25
1196    20
1314    15
1548    10
1782    5

Бак 2

303    30
518    25
777    20
1249    15
1610    10
1815    5
2800    0

Значения в мВ

ООО "Ин-Тек"
https://in-tec.org
г. Екатеринбург (г. Березовский)